scratch pad
C1Neutral to Informal
Definition
Meaning
A small pad of paper for writing quick, temporary notes or doing preliminary calculations.
A temporary memory storage area in computing; any resource or space used for rough work or initial ideas.

Semantic Notes
Primarily a noun. The computing sense (scratchpad memory) is technical. The literal paper sense is concrete and everyday.
Dialectal Variation
British vs American Usage
Differences
The term is used in both varieties. The compound spelling 'scratchpad' is increasingly common, especially in computing. 'Scrap of paper' or 'notepad' might be more frequent alternatives in UK everyday speech.
Connotations
Neutral in both. In computing, it's a standard technical term.
Frequency
Slightly more frequent in American English for the physical object, but the computing term is universal in tech contexts.

Usage
Context Usage
Business
Used in meetings for quick notes: 'Let me check my scratch pad for those figures.'
Academic
Rare in formal writing; used for preliminary research notes or calculations.
Everyday
Common for shopping lists or phone messages: 'I wrote the number on the scratch pad by the phone.'
Technical
Standard term in computer architecture for a small, high-speed memory buffer.

Common Mistakes
- Confusing 'scratch pad' with 'scratch paper' (AE) or 'scrap paper' (BE). 'Scratch pad' implies a bound pad; 'scratch/scrap paper' is loose.
- Using it as a verb ('I scratch-padded it') is non-standard.
